[0018] An electronic overcurrent protection device is a closed-loop control loop composed of a current sensor 1, a microcontroller 3 with a programming function, a comparator 2 and an AC electronic switch assembly 4; the output terminal of the above-mentioned current sensor 1 is connected to the Comparator 2 is connected; the input of comparator 2 is set to the standard voltage. Microcontroller 3 responds to the signal output by comparator 2 and controls electronic switching device 4 to realize the overcurrent protection to switch 4 and load 5 (refer to figure 1 ). When the output signal of the sensor 1 is greater than the reference voltage, the forced interrupt source level is output to the microcontroller 3, and the microcontroller 3 responds immediately, quickly and forcibly closes the control loop switch, cuts off the control loop output, and protects the control switch and the load.
